Unique, Curly Waterfall Bubinga Hardwood Now Available Jan. 1st At Rockler Woodworking And Hardware
November 14, 2007 Medina, MN - Rockler Woodworking and Hardware announced today that it has procured an 8-foot diameter log of elaborately figured Bubinga hardwood valued at over $200,000. Most commonly known as African Rosewood, Bubinga is primarily used by custom furniture makers, musical intrument makers and wood turners. Rockler is carefully milling and kiln drying the hardwood and plans to have select pieces for sale at all Rockler retail locations, online at www.rockler.com and in its catalog by January 1, 2008.

“When we discovered this log at a wholesale market in Germany, we were very excited,” said Rick White, lumber buyer for Rockler. “We’ve come across a few slabs of figured Bubinga here and there before, but we’ve never had an opportunity to buy a whole log. We knew it had a lot of potential, but when we saw the curly waterfall patterns it produced when milled, we were estatic. We’re thrilled to give our customers access to this beautiful, one-of-a-kind stock.”

Rockler expects to provide several live-edge slabs up to 14 feet long by 54 inches wide by 2 inches thick. In addition, dimensional pieces from 4/4 to 8/4 will be available in random widths up to 54 inches. Rockler will donate 10% of the profits from all Bubinga sales in 2008 to The Nature Conservancy’s Adopt an Acre program to help sustain our world’s forests.
